Transaction 72cca3d32920cc852ef2363d269c418331d00e5ba707b067895f0473adf583c8

2 Input
1 Outputs
  • 72cca3d32920cc852ef2363d269c418331d00e5ba707b067895f0473adf583c8:0
  • value  5808629
    address  3HyZt1dhyW9nf4Qp46KBJRbvxusM7ix77n